Advanced Manufacturing Engineer - Phase 1 (m/f)
Job Description
The objective of this function is to provide manufacturing engineering expertise to product innovation process to build manufacturing suitability into new product design for phase 1.
Responsibilities:
- Network capacity & footprint planning
- Facility and infrastructure execution
- Design for manufacturability
- Process flow and line balance
- Process feasibility and mold flow analysis
- Development of new materials and processes
- Best business practices and standards
- Manufacturing process design and verification
- Prototype and production tooling
Your Qualifications
Requirements:
- English and German language is a MUST - Fluency in reading, writing and speaking
- Min. 2 years experience as a Manufacturing or Industrial Engineer
- OEM or Tier One automotive seating or interior trim work experience
- High volume automotive manufacturing engineering work experience
- Strong computer and manufacturing simulation skills
- JCMS/ Lean manufacturing
- Plastics Process and Equipment
- Plant Layout using AUTO CAD
- Equipment selection, purchasing and installation
- Tooling and fixtures
- Degree in Engineering (mechanical or industrial)
